¿En qué álbumes fue lanzada la canción “Country Boy” por Johnny Cash?
Johnny Cash lanzó la canción en los álbumes “Johnny Cash with His Hot and Blue Guitar!” en 1957, “Original Sun Sound of Johnny Cash” en 1964, “The Original Sun Sound of Johnny Cash” en 1964, “American II: Unchained” en 1996, “Bootleg Vol. II: From Memphis to Hollywood” en 2011 y “Bootleg Vol. III: Live Around the World” en 2011.
¿Quién compuso la canción “Country Boy” de Johnny Cash?
La canción “Country Boy” de Johnny Cash fue compuesta por Johnny R. Cash.
